Ok so I emailed Yahimara and questioned her about the private dinner at 8:30 since her email yesterday stated that there was a charge but one of her previous emails she sent when I first contacted her stated that it was free. She is now saying that it is free depending on how many guests, so now I'm waiting to confirm with her what is meant by that. Nothing seems to be clear and if I didn't bring up the previous email, she wouldn't have said anything. Check and re-check all of your email correspondence, pricing seems to change depending on the day.

 

Another thing that bothers me is that when I confirmed with her that the wedding package is 700CUC, she responded that the prices will be going up and she doesn't have them right now but it is no longer 700 CUC and I should expect to pay more. I emailed her back and stated that I booked my ceremony before this price increase so I shouldn't have to pay more and she then said that it was ok and I would get it for 700CUC. Ladies make sure you follow up with her, like I said before you don't want to get to Cuba and be presented with a bill that has all these extra charges!

Barrierunner it looks like we are going through the same thing. In our early emails from Sept Yahimara stated the 8:30 private dinner was free, and in the email I got yesterday she is now saying there is a charge. I sent her a copy of the earlier email where she said it was free and now I am waiting to hear back from her.

 

In the early emails I was also quoted 700CUC for the ceremony so this is something else I am going to have to clarify with her. Like you said, the last thing any of us want is to get down there and be bombarded with all these 'extra' fees.

 

It's not okay to keep adding hidden costs to things, so we all need to make sure we bring all copies of any correspondance we have with the resort.
